= 'part of a triad topology of governmental forms – i.e., the addition of the third from anarchy and hierarchy: negarchy'

Definition

Daniel Deudney in BOUNDING POWER (pp. 49):

“Actors in hierarchies are in ordinate and subordinate relation; actors in anarchies are not authoritatively ordered; and actors in negarchies are authoritatively ordered by relations of mutual restraint
